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
815 2782386 68858 461311
24923226 6845 90419421
24923226 6845 90419421
280928 04 6211656928 414 66772805
All about undefined
Interested in learning more?
24923226 6845 90419421
280928 04 6211656928 414 66772805
See more
6182839351 306259991
005 188 511755 82 517
See more
0534203269 52426247842 363
59 37730513 5627211767
See more